Angel Nation are currently working on the band's third Album but they've made a pit stop on this journey by releasing an extra special song "Fly Away". Some time ago a long term supporter approached Elina to ask if she would write a song to his son's memory. She read the story behind it which turned out to be very moving and sad. However, when hearing more and looking more closely, it was the positivity and joy that shone through. A song dedicated to the memory of Leif Ole, someone who touched so many hearts, kept laughing, showing others how to enjoy the small things. Someone who's smile will never die in the hearts of those who got to know him.
Musically "Fly Away" has the true Angel Nation sound, bringing back the old school band feel and 80’s vibes. This ballad combines more intimate, acoustic approach and a full rock sound being delicate, strong, sad and joyful, all at the same time!

I've got them both as well by the way.

I rate Vehicle of Spirit a lot, the 5.1 mix is a bit lacking but the stereo one is fine, it has 2 concerts from the same tour with very different atmospheres, London (Wembley Arena) is dark and sweaty, and a more joyous open air concert in a stadium in Finland.

The Buenos Aires one has a great tracklist but I didn't enjoy the concert as much as the other one.
